A Stylistic Study of Conversational Language in Shamlu's Poems

Shamlu's poetic language is different from the language of his contemporary poets. This difference results from his deep and extensive study of ancient verse and prose. One main difference is that ancient words and word combinations that were common in Khorasani and Iraqi styles are so naturally exploited in his poetry that his poetry is not only unhurt but provides a link between ancient language and today's conversational language.The bidimensionality of Shamlu's poetry has created a new special style, which can be rightfully called "Shamlu's Individual Style." It must be acknowledged that he is better than his contemporaries in the appropriate use of language. His poetry is a concise summary of the language from Roudaki to Hafiz. Almost all ancient stylistic features can be seen in Shamlu's poetry.
